Регистрация - или - Войти
ParanoiaParanoia

Лучшая отечественная модификация...

3/12/2007

Сегодня мы начнем учиться делать лес по-настоящему.


  • Описание
  • Ссылка и установка

Строим дерево.

Сегодня мы начнем учиться делать лес по-настоящему.


Просмотров : 1272 ( +2 )
Скачиваний : 0
Прислал / (а) : SlaY_61
Дата создания : 11.12.2010 18:59:31
Рейтинг :
 ( 5 ) 
Поделиться :


Имеются следующие переводы : | русский |

Здравствуйте, дорогие товарищи мапперы. Сегодня мы начнем учиться делать лес по настоящему. Как именно, можно разглядеть на близлежащем скрине.

2376610855.step6.jpg

Для создания таких райских кущ нам понадобятся спрайты листьев и текстуры голого, засохшего дерева. Почему голого и засохшего? Да потому, что нам потом придется одевать это дерево в одежду из листьев. Так вот, товарищи мы и приблизились вплотную к самой технологии. Для начала сделаем спрайтик. Возьмем нечто зеленое, размыто-слизистое и начнем поливать его из пульверизатора в Фотошопе. Через пару минут работы края должны стать синими, с небольшими вкраплениями зелени.

2927059687.step5.jpg

Теперь уменьшим количество цветов до 256 и назначим самому синему цвету индекс 255. Сохраняем изображение в формате *.bmp. Дерем из полигоновских инструментов прогу Sprite Wizard, помогающую в создании спрайтов. В ней выбираем файл, который станет у нас спрайтом и в конце ставим галочку напротив слов Alpha test – это значит, что в игре все синее будет убираться. Ага! Вот мы и добрались до самой интересной части – сборке дерева непосредственно в Ворлдкрафте. Нарисуем сначала тощенький брашик, обляпанный null-текстурой, как показано на рисунке.

1478773691.step1.jpg

Затем к большим плоскостям этого брашика прилепим по текстурке дерева (безлистного).

2756894505.step2.jpg

Примените инструмент Fit на панели текстурирования, чтобы подогнать размеры текстуры дерева к размерам вашего браша. Вот теперь мы будем украшать нашу корягу листьями. Создайте в районе предполагаемой основной кроны дерева энтитю env_sprite, и установите ей следующие проперти:

Render mode – solid FX amount – 255 Sprite name – путь к вашему зеленому спрайту с листьями.Scale – Размеры спрайта (1 – оригинальный размер, <1 – Увеличение, >1 – уменьшение размеров спрайта)

Ну вот, основная крона готова,

1329273845.step3.jpg

теперь хотелось бы украсить ветки. Копируем сделанный нами спрайт и вставляем в то место, где на текстурке коряги у нас ветка, затем уменьшаем размеры спрайта (Scale<1) до приемлемых (по вкусу) и подгоняем так, чтобы радовало глаз. Эту процедуру следует проделать со всеми ветками нашего дерева, что в конце концов приведет к следующему:

3137175658.step4.jpg

Вот наше дерево и готово. Оно, при просмотре в игре, будет так же рулезно смотреться, как и рощица в начале текста. Теперь пара замечаний. В данном примере используются null- текстуры, которые требуют компилляции ZHLT, способным их обрабатывать (напомню, что этот компиллятор удаляет все полигоны, закрашенные текстурой null, что позволяет понизить r_speeds). Спрайты не подвергаются обработке RAD-компилятором, в результате чего в затемненных местах они будут выглядеть неестественно яркими и не реалистичными. В таких случаях нужно просто уменьшить яркость вашего спрайта еще на этапе его рисования в фотошопе. Получаются два спрайта – один яркий, для освещенных мест, другой темный – для размещения в тени. Особенно эффектно смотрятся деревья, находящиеся на границе раздела свет/тень и те спрайты, которые находятся в тени вдобавок и более темные.



Похожие1. Звук на карте - Как поместить звуковые файлы на карту
2. Озвучивание текстур - Как вы наверное уже знаете, для того чтобы текстура зазвучала, её имя должно быть прописано в файле materials.txt...
3. Как создать водопад - В этой статье я расскажу вам, как сделать водопад на вашей карте и сделать его как можно реальнее.
4. модель в VHE может двигаться - Как можно сделать чтобы модель в VHE двигалась, а не стояла на месте? например вставить модель человека и чтобы он ходил по карте
5. Движущаяся камера - Хотите узнать как сделать движущуюся камеру чтоб когда вы её активировали видимое изображение
6. Оптимизация - сделайте нам быстро! - Любой маппер всегда разрывается между двумя задачами — сделать самый навороченный и одновременно самый шустрый уровень
7. Загадка размера юнита. Реалмаппинг - Небольшое такое исследование
Ссылки на объект
Полная ссылка на текущем языке :
Короткая ссылка :
Ссылка на превью-картинку :
Ссылка на картинку в полном размере :
Ссылка для вашего форума или сайта
BB код ссылка:
BB код ссылка с картинкой :
BB код картинки :
HTML код ссылка:
HTML код ссылка с картинкой :
HTML код картинки :
Zombie_Source 08.04.2011, 3:15:49 пишет :
#1
Ничего тут не прикреплено в архиве
SlaY_61 23.06.2011, 19:19:41 пишет :
#2
ищи в разделах! Там было.
Вы не можете комментировать, т.к. вы не зарегистрированы.
    Nina - SAMARA (MASS EFFECT 2-3)
    Nina - SAMARA (MASS EFFECT 2-3)
    Tali'Zorah vas Normandy (Mass Effect 1-3)
    Tali'Zorah vas Normandy (Mass Effect 1-3)
    Juri as Jack (Mass Effect 3)
    Juri as Jack (Mass Effect 3)
    Commander Kazama N7
    Commander Kazama N7